The Cocotte de STAUB is ideal for preparing stews and stews. Cast iron facilitates slow and healthy cooking, as it keeps the heat absorbed and releases it homogeneously for longer. The matte black enameled coating of the cocotte's interior accentuates this effect and enhances the natural flavor of the cooked dishes. This Cocotte has a diameter of 29 cm and a capacity of 4.2 liters. Cocotte can be used on all types of heat surfaces, including induction hobs as well as ovens. Use it to delight your loved ones with delicious stews, which will stay warm at the table. The special design of the Cocotte lid provides a redistribution of moisture up to 20 times more homogeneous. The dotted design of the inside of the lid achieves the "water droplets" effect by returning condensation up to 9 times faster.

A couple bubbles on top, couple on the bottom, a small divet inside and the color on the bottom has a slight circular pattern. It's on the bottom so I don't care. The grey color is very nice. I was unsure about oval shape on my regular gas burners. It heated quite evenly. I carmelized a large batch of chopped onions on medium heat and watched them closely to see if there was uneven heat across the large oval shape. It worked wonderfully. For scalloped potatoes, I then simmered them in a mixture of heavy cream and whole milk. I was very happy with it. I did take 5 min to slowly start heating on med low, using my higher power burner. I chose a large size b/c I braise pork shoulder in a tomato sauce that has become a family favorite. I can sear a 9-10 lb Boston Butt in this and then braise it in the oven. The enamel coating can handle tomatoes. I cook other large roasts, etc and make chilli, so 8.5 qt oval is great. It is heavy, but I can handle it fine. The extra weight makes you more deliberate in moving it, so I find that I am less likely to slide it around. I guess if Texas loses power again, I can even use it on my propane grill, on low, since they can take 900 degrees w/o the lid or 500 with it. That seems to be a year round threat in Houston now, from tropical storms or deep freezes.

I imagined it would have slight cosmetic imperfections, not easy to see. I pulled the trigger because the price was so good. I would have never bought it at a higher price. Upon arrival, I inspected it and could feel the inside of the handles slightly rough, and could see a dimple the size of a head pin on the inside bottom of the pot and two tinier than that. However, they are not deep and are not chips, only little indentions. Had I read the one star reviews of people getting a big chip or a cracked pot, and no answer from customer service to their emails or phone calls, I would have never taken a chance. I hope Staub improves their customer service and posts what the imperfections are instead of being surprised. Luckily for me, I got a very nice pot, I would say perfect. I have had it for less than a month and cooked a pot roast and chicken soup twice. I brush it with avocado oil and start heating it on the lowest setting until it gets hot, following recommendations. After washing it, if I see a little discoloration from minerals or food film, I pour vinegar and let the pot soak for 20 to 40 min instead of using Bar Keeper's friend I use Arm and Hammer baking soda with a dishcloth or paper towel to scrub the bottom of the pot. And it's like new again. It is 15 pounds, too heavy for me, I wish it was less heavy. I do like cooking with it.

This is my 3rd STAUB but 1st pot. It seems a lot to spend on a pot but it worths every penny!Excellent heat & moisture retention. Hard to burn food in it. Shorter heating time means less energy cost.I cook caramelised onions, soup, stew, rice, risotto, etc. so many uses, I use it regularly.On size:31cm is pretty big & heavy. If you don't have strong wrists & muscle, you might struggle lifting/washing. It can cook up to 8-12 portions of rice/soup so great for batch cooking.It gives me joy every time I use it.
